The book that governs Guyana is the Constitution of the Cooperative Republic of Guyana. Adopted in 1980, it outlines the fundamental rights and freedoms of citizens, the structure of government, and the rule of law in the country. The Constitution serves as the supreme legal document guiding the nation's political and legal framework.
